What are the protein, carbohydrate, and fat contents in 100 grams of 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w'?

100 grams of 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w' contains approximately following amounts of protein, carbohydrates, and fat:
Protein – 3g (around 6% of daily requirement),
Carbohydrates – 15g (around 5% of daily requirement),
Fat – 33g (around 42% of daily requirement).

It is typically higher in Fat while lower in Protein, making it more suitable for diets that are high-fat and also suitable for those requiring low Protein intake.

How many calories are in 100 grams of 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w'?

A 100-gram serving of 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w' provides around 354 kcal of energy. The majority of the calories come from fat, based on its macronutrient composition. This contributes approximately 18% of an average 2000 kcal daily diet, making it a calorie-dense food choice.

Is 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w' mainly a source of protein, carbohydrates, or fat?

In 100g, 'Nuts Coconut Meat Raw' is mainly a source of fat. It contains 3g protein, 15g carbs, and 33g fat, making it suitable for diets focused on fat.
